
Formation of alkane by the action of Zinc on alkyl halide is called:
A. Wurtz reaction
B. Kolbe’s reaction
C. Ullmann’s reaction
D. Frankland reaction
Answer
602.1k+ views
Hint: - For solving this question we must know what happens in the Wurtz, Kolbe, Ullmann and Frankland reaction.
Complete answer:
The Wurtz reaction is an organic chemical coupling reaction where sodium metal reacts with two alkyl halides in the given environment by the solution of dry ether in order to form a higher alkane along with a compound containing sodium and the halogen.
$2RX\; + \;2Na\xrightarrow{{Ether}}\mathop {R - R}\limits_{alkane} $
Now in Kolbe Reaction, this reaction can be classified as a carboxylation chemical reaction. The reaction occurs when sodium phenoxide is allowed to absorb carbon dioxide and the resulting product when heated at a temperature of ${125^ \circ }C$ and a pressure of over 100 atmospheres.
\[RCOONa\; + \;{H_2}O\;\xrightarrow{{Electrolysis}}\mathop {R - R}\limits_{alkane} \]
Ullmann coupling is also known as Ullmann biaryl synthesis. The Ullmann reaction is an organic reaction used to couple two molecules of aryl halide to form a biaryl using copper metal in thermal conditions.
$2{C_2}{H_5}I\; + \;2{C_u} \to \mathop {{C_6}{H_5} - {C_6}{H_5}}\limits_{biphenyl} $
The Wurtz reaction in Sodium is used for the reaction with alkyl halides whereas in the Frankland reaction Zinc is used for the reaction with Alkyl halides.
$\mathop {2RX\; + \;Zn}\limits_{alkyl\;halide} \to \mathop {R - R}\limits_{alkane} $
Hence, option D is the correct answer because both Wurtz and Frankland reaction alkane is formed when reaction takes place between Sodium and Zinc with Alkyl halide. But in Frankland reaction alkane is formed due to reaction of Zinc with alkyl halide.
